How is it personalized?
 Each page features one letter of her name as well as a paragraph of the story about a fairy. Each page adds a letter to her name so eventually, it says her complete name~including her first and last name. The last name is optional.

What would I change?
Our last name has two "Z"s in it. The pictures and wording are exactly the same for both pages. This only happened with the letter "Z". Although she has to "E"s in her first name, the pictures and wording for those letters were different. If I could change anything about the book, it would be to have another picture/wording in case the child's name has a repeating letter "Z".
